The Robotics In Shipbuilding Market is gaining strong momentum as global shipyards increasingly adopt automation to improve productivity, precision, and safety. Robotics technologies are transforming traditional shipbuilding processes by streamlining complex operations such as welding, cutting, painting, and material handling. With rising demand for commercial vessels, naval ships, and offshore structures, shipbuilders are focusing on robotic solutions to reduce production time, minimize human error, and meet stringent quality standards.

Market Overview

Robotics has become a critical component of modern shipbuilding, helping manufacturers overcome labor shortages and high operational costs. Advanced robotic systems equipped with AI, machine vision, and sensor technologies enable accurate fabrication of large ship components. The Robotics In Shipbuilding growth trajectory is supported by the need for consistent quality, improved worker safety, and reduced rework in large-scale shipyard environments.

Technology Trends and Analysis

The Robotics In Shipbuilding analysis shows growing adoption of collaborative robots (cobots) that work alongside human operators, enhancing flexibility and safety. Autonomous mobile robots are being deployed for logistics and material transport within shipyards, reducing downtime and improving workflow efficiency. FAQs

1. What is driving the growth of robotics in shipbuilding?
The main drivers include labor shortages, demand for higher productivity, improved safety, and the need for consistent quality in large-scale ship construction.

2. Which applications use robotics the most in shipbuilding?
Robotics is widely used in welding, cutting, painting, inspection, and material handling across modern shipyards.
